The Support Services Executive Consultant reports to the Chief Operating Officer of the VCUHS Medical Center and has direct responsibility for VCUHS Medical Center support services departments including but not limited to: Safety & Security, Environmental Services, Clinical Engineering, Parking/Courier Services, Food/Nutritional Services, Clinical Nutrition Services, and Service Response, Telepage, Emergency & Event Management. The Support Services Executive Consultant is responsible for the assessment, development, implementation and maintenance of efficient systems that provide accessible patient-centered, cost effective, coordinated care through the activities of the Support Services Department, thus scope of role may be expanded to include additional responsibilities and/or areas of responsibility as assigned.
This Support Services Executive Consultant provides leadership and recommendations to ensure departments in scope are aligned with VCUHS mission and vision, while fostering a diverse, equitable, inclusive and accessible workplace.
The Support Services Executive Consultant has the primary responsibility for planning, organizing, directing and overall administration of the department’s organization-wide operational strategies, financial/expense management, and departmental internal and external regulatory compliance. The position will serve as the subject matter expert for support services standardization and utilization, technology utilization and operations and is responsible for service area planning and building strategic inclusive alliances with leadership and department directors as it relates to successfully executing the services required. The Vice President serves as a liaison to other hospital service areas, agencies, vendors and community.
